Definition

  1. 1
    Mitglied der revolutionären Fraktion der Sozialdemokratischen Arbeiterpartei Russlands, die von Lenin geführt wurde
  2. 2
    Mitglied der Kommunistischen Partei der Sowjetunion
  3. 3
    (radikaler) Anhänger des Kommunismus

Recorded use

Wiktionary examples

These source excerpts show how Bolschewik app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.

  1. 1903 spaltete sich die Sozialistische Arbeiterpartei Russlands in die Fraktion der Bolschewiki und die der Menschewiki.
  2. „Die Bolschewiken hatten es geschafft, das Zarenreich zu stürzen.“
